SeaChange Reports Fiscal Third Quarter 2022 Financial and Operational Results

  • Continued Operating Momentum, with Revenues Up 9% Sequentially and 44% Year-over-Year

  • Signed Multi-Million-Dollar Contract Renewal with Major U.S. Multiple-System-Operator

  • Re-alignment in Progress, with Continued Execution on Core Competencies in Video & Advertising, Shifting More Resources to Streaming Products

BOSTON, Dec. 14, 2021 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- SeaChange International, Inc. (NASDAQ: SEAC), a leading provider of video delivery, advertising, and emerging streaming platforms, today reported financial and operational results for the fiscal third quarter ended October 31, 2021.

Fiscal Third Quarter 2022 and Recent Highlights

  • Secured multi-million-dollar contract renewal with one of the largest multiple-system-operators in the United States, demonstrating ability to successfully monetize long-term relationships.
  • Appointed veteran TMT executive Peter D. Aquino as President and CEO, solidifying senior leadership team, and initiating strategic initiatives.
  • Generated 9% sequential revenue growth and 44% year-over-year, driven primarily by signed renewals, and upsells from existing customers.
  • Decreased operating expenses by 14% sequentially substantially due to ongoing efficiency measures and approaching break-even and company profitability objectives.
  • Ended quarter with solid balance sheet, including $17.6 million in cash and cash equivalents and no debt.

Fiscal Third Quarter 2022 Financial Results

  • Total revenue was $7.2 million, compared to $6.5 million in the second quarter of fiscal 2022. Product revenue was $3.5 million (or 49% of total revenue), an improvement compared to $2.7 million (or 41% of total revenue) in the second quarter of fiscal 2022. Service revenue was $3.6 million (or 51% of total revenue) compared to $3.8 million (or 59% of total revenue) in the second quarter of fiscal 2022.
  • Gross profit was $3.7 million (or 52% of total revenue), compared to $4.1 million (or 63% of total revenue) in the second quarter of fiscal 2022.
  • Total non-GAAP operating expenses were $5.1 million, an improvement compared to non-GAAP operating expenses of $5.4 million in the second quarter of fiscal 2022.
  • GAAP loss from operations totaled $2.0 million, an improvement compared to a GAAP loss from operations of $2.5 million in the second quarter of fiscal 2022.
  • GAAP net loss totaled $2.1 million, or $(0.04) per basic share, a decrease from GAAP net income of $0.2 million, or $0.00 per fully diluted share, in the second quarter of fiscal 2022.
  • Non-GAAP loss from operations totaled $1.4 million, or $(0.03) per basic share, compared to non-GAAP loss from operations of $1.3 million, or $(0.03) per basic share, in the second quarter of fiscal 2022.
  • Ended the quarter with cash and cash equivalents of $17.6 million and no debt.

About SeaChange International, Inc.
SeaChange International (NASDAQ: SEAC) is a trusted provider of streaming video services, cable TV broadcast platforms and advanced advertising insertion technology. The company partners with operators, broadcasters and content owners worldwide to help them deliver the highest quality video experience to consumers. Its StreamVid premium streaming platform enables operators and content owners to cost-effectively launch and grow a direct-to-consumer service to manage, curate and monetize their content as well as form a direct relationship with their subscribers. SeaChange enjoys a rich heritage of nearly three decades of video hardware, software and advertising technology.

Non-GAAP Measures
We define non-GAAP loss from operations as U.S. GAAP net loss plus stock-based compensation expenses, amortization of intangible assets, severance and restructuring costs, gain on extinguishment of debt, other expense, net, and income tax (provision) benefit. We discuss non-GAAP loss from operations, including on a per share basis, in our quarterly earnings releases and certain other communications, as we believe non-GAAP operating loss from operations is an important measure that is not calculated according to U.S. GAAP. We use non-GAAP loss from operations in internal forecasts and models when establishing internal operating budgets, supplementing the financial results and forecasts reported to our Board of Directors, determining a component of bonus compensation for executive officers and other key employees based on operating performance, and evaluating short-term and long-term operating trends in our operations. We believe that the non-GAAP loss from operations financial measure assists in providing an enhanced understanding of our underlying operational measures to manage the business, to evaluate performance compared to prior periods and the marketplace, and to establish operational goals. We believe that the non-GAAP financial adjustments are useful to investors because they allow investors to evaluate the effectiveness of the methodology and information used by management in our financial and operational decision-making.

Non-GAAP loss from operations is a non-GAAP financial measure and should not be considered in isolation or as a substitute for financial information provided in accordance with U.S. GAAP. This non-GAAP financial measure may not be computed in the same manner as similarly titled measures used by other companies. We expect to continue to incur expenses similar to the financial adjustments described above in arriving at non-GAAP loss from operations and investors should not infer from our presentation of this non-GAAP financial measure that these costs are unusual, infrequent or non-recurring.
